Geoffrey Phipps writes "These are some rules that I wrote (with assistance from Ed Bryan) back in 1993 or so. We owned copies of various La Bataille games from Clash of Arms, but found the rules a bit too ambiguous for my taste (maybe I am just a rules-lawyer at heart!). Anyway, I rewrote them, not to change the mechanics, but just to make them clearer and watertight. Along the way we couldn't help changing one thing, which was to graft on an orders system inspired by the Civil War Brigade Series from The Gamers. Indeed, these command rules were published in Operations many years ago. These rules are based on La Bataille 3rd edition rules (NOT the 4th edition, which I have never read). Obviously the copyright in the games and orginal rules belongs to Clash of Arms, these rules are copyright to me (although feel free to use them yourself, just don't sell them). Clash of Arms was happy for me to make them available, and I would actually be happy to donate these rules to Clash of Arms. Please email me if you use these, especially if you have feedback. I'd like to have the chance to improve them."
